Output 8b1c29bc61d89c31e915bd371c2ee5979ed5d98eb6e51b1cd378635db67bae8a:0

value
357835
script pubkey
OP_0 OP_PUSHBYTES_20 76d7c3c45888326fa5a60a70bc4b14faea11bba7
address
bc1qwmtu83zc3qexlfdxpfctcjc5lt4prwa8e7xqnd
transaction
8b1c29bc61d89c31e915bd371c2ee5979ed5d98eb6e51b1cd378635db67bae8a
confirmations
335417
spent
true